Nispero configuration

General

  • email Email for receiving notifications
  • tasksProviderTask provider for the project.
  • workersDir Working directory for workers, by default it will be the mount point for the instance's ephemeral storage.
  • jarAddress (automatically generated) Address of the artifact for this nispero project.
  • taskProcessTimeout Maximum time for processing a task. See the visibility timeout section for more information.

Resources

  • resources/id (automatically generated) This parameter is used for generating names for all resources. For example, if this parameter set to "42" default name for input queue will be "nisperoInputQueue42". By default it is generated automatically using the artifact name and version.

  • resources/inputQueue, resources/outputQueue, resources/errorQueue (automatically generated) Names for the SQS queues that are used in nispero. These parameters are optional as they're generated automatically. -``resources/outputTopic, resources/errorTopic`, `resources/notificationTopic` (automatically generated) Names for the SQS topics used in nispero. These parameters are optional as they're generated automatically.

  • resources/bucket Name for the S3 bucket used in nispero. This parameter is optional as it's generated automatically.

  • resources/workersStateTable (automatically generated) Name for the DynamoDB table that isused in nispero. This parameter is optional as it's generated automatically.

  • resources/workersGroup Configuration parameters for the workers auto scaling group.

manager and console configuration

  • managerConfig/port HTTP port for the REST API and console. This port will be automatically open to all in the security group of the console specification.
  • managerConfig/password Password for the web console, generated automatically.
  • managerConfig/groups Configuration for the console and manage auto scaling groups.

Termination conditions

Termination conditions allow you to force nispero to stop after some events.

  • terminationConditions/terminateAfterInitialTasks If the value of this parameter is set to true, nispero will be terminated (by termination daemon) once all tasks from the initial task list will be solved (that is: will appear in the output queue).
  • terminationConditions/timeout This is an optional parameter; if set nispero will terminate after this timeout is reached. The time unit is seconds.
  • terminationConditions/errorsThreshold This is an optional parameter; if set nispero will terminate once the errorQueue will contain more unique messages than this threshold.
